IM IN A RELATIONSHIP FOR THE FIRST TIME GIVE ME ALL OF YOUR RELATIONSHIP ADVICE!!!!!! by LunaLynnTheCellist in traaaaaaaaaaaansbians

[–]CanadianParayeet 33 points34 points  (0 children)

Okay so I want to make sure you know that not all advice is applicable to all relationships so take most of what anyone says with a small grain of salt or try to relate to the advice more personally than take it at face value.

That being said and I know you’ve heard it and will hear it a million times, communication is seriously everything. I’ve been through some of the toughest times of my life with my current partner of 3 years and compared to all my previous relationships the thing that has kept this one together is because we communicate constantly over every little thing. Like I seriously cannot understate how many problems will be solved so easy by just asking your partner why they did a thing or said something or whatever the case. Secondly boundaries are important please set them and be open about them, if your partner disagrees with or refuses to follow a reasonable boundary that’s a big red flag. On that same note, I know this is your first relationship so I say this with all the love and seriousness in my heart, if the relationship ever gets toxic please do not be afraid to leave them or be alone. I know that is so conceptually scary but I have seen so many people who were just scared of losing their first relationship stay through abuse, lies, cheating just because they’re scared to be single again.

But most importantly, remember to take care of yourself and have fun. :)
